Description

The Construction Coordinator will assist with the administration of project safety, quality, schedule, cost control, contracts, subcontractors, suppliers, procurement, proposals, estimates, documentation, turnover, client interface, and field-based activities to execute Engineer Procure Construct (EPC) projects, construction management, and program management ventures. This position will work on a diverse array of projects across multiple industries including aviation, commercial building, electrical transmission & distribution, facility, manufacturing, oil & gas, power generation, process, and water.

Responsibilities

  • Adhere to the company\’s safety programs and policies and assist others with compliance.
  • Assist the Project team in building client relationships while interfacing with the client for proposal and project related items.
  • Assist the Project Management team execute prime contracts, downstream contracts, and change orders.
  • Assist with the development and implementation of the Project Execution Plan, Quality Assurance Plan, Safety & Health plan, Subcontracting Plan, Project Staffing Plan, Organization Chart, and Procurement Plan.
  • Assist with jobsite set-up activities, including mobilization and demobilization.
  • Assist with securing applicable project permits.
  • Coordinate potential bidders\’ supplier/subcontractor registration and pre-qualification efforts on behalf of the Project Management team.
  • Assist the Project Management team to administer request for proposal (RFP) package development, bid and selection process, and develop detailed scope of work documents for downstream contracts.
  • Assist with contract administration including request for information (RFIs), submittals, change management, and claims mitigation for subcontractors and/or client contractors.
  • Support and assist with project controls efforts, including project cost reporting, scheduling, project work breakdown structure establishment, project set-up and closeout within the accounting system, and field progress tracking.
  • Assist with the development of internal and external reports including, project budgeting, cost reports, project cash flow forecast, and project status reports to all stakeholders.
  • Participate in project, corporate, and risk review meetings as needed, present as needed, and record and distribute meeting minutes.
  • Conduct project safety, quality, progress and financial audits and assessments as required.
  • Assist with the Prime Contract, subcontractor, and supplier invoicing process.
  • Establish and administer project documentation and filing systems.
  • Assist with the project turnover documentation, recordkeeping/retention, warranty administration and project closeout.
  • Assist with applicable onboarding of craft/field supervision.
  • Analyze and report composite crew rates to determine labor and equipment costs.
  • Assist with staffing on projects.
  • Analyze and monitor labor burdens including craft classifications, benefits and labor laws.
  • Maintain accurate craft classifications and craft progression records.
  • Uphold craft competency and training standards.
  • Assist with estimating, forecasting, and managing craft install unit rates.
  • Assist with managing earned value, schedule, change management and cost metrics.
  • Coordinate construction equipment to ensure adequate inventory to complete projects.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
  • Complies with all policies and standards.
